Afton's eyes widen at the Perk options before him, these were seriously game-changing... At first he was pretty certain he was going to pick [Hero turned Tyrant], but after thinking about it for a while he realised that it was probably the worst option...
[Hero turned Tyrant] would force him to cause fear to earn EXP... This doesn't sound all that bad until you consider how much fear would allow you to level up, you'd probably have to nuke a city in front of thousands of people to level up from such a system.
That wasn't to say the things it offered weren't good, but upon further inspection they held more negatives than you'd think... Just the mutation alone would basically force him to become a cannibalistic vampire, if anyone caught him using such an ability his allies and anyone else who followed him would quickly leave.
Had he allied himself with the Fiends or other similar tribes, such an ability might be viable... But in his current situation? Impossible.
[Hero's Promise] is another hard perk to take... Again, such a Perk would force him to go through extreme lengths just to level up. His current reputation wasn't a good one, and changing it after he and his group had just brutally butchered thousands of people wasn't likely at all.
Gaining EXP through Hope would force him to basically become the second coming of jesus... And while that might sound like fun to do for a while, he imagined it'd get bored very, very quickly. The +3 to Intelligence and Charism wasn't bad, in fact, it'd allow him to get the max Perk for Intelligence, but it still wasn't worth it...
The worst thing of all would be the bonus Health for Karma... What would happen if his Positive Karma dipped under his Negative? Would he lose health? The fact that he didn't know made him reject any notion of actually accepting this Perk.

Last but not least was [Stay the Path], which would essentially do nothing to his actions. He'd continue as he always had been without interference, levelling would stay the same, and he'd continue slowly getting stronger without having to deify himself or commit genocide.
The ability to see someone's Karma would also be incredible. It'd essentially allow him to see who was good and who was evil... The morally grey world would suddenly become black and white... Anyone whose Karma was overwhelmingly Negative deserved death, right?
Karma was an enigmatic thing if Afton were honest with himself... Would he lose Karma if he saved a murderer who then went on to kill many? Would he lose Karma for creating a medicine that many people overdose on?
He imagined he'd gained so much Negative Karma due to his various 'brutal murders', murder was 'fine' for Karma, but torturing someone? Definitely not.
He sighs as he looks over the Perks again, he still had no idea what Immunity to Criticals would do... A shot to the head would still likely kill him, but maybe a bullet to the heart wouldn't? Ah, so confusing...
After a couple more minutes he bites his inner cheek and finally decides what to pick... [Stay the Path]
As soon as he picks the Perk he feels his body burning, his muscles were getting denser, his senses were improving, his mental capabilities were speeding up, his heartbeat felt strong, unstoppable. He was THE superhuman in the Wastelands now, he doubted anyone even came close, even with all the mutations around.
